Precision Gear Hobbing Operations

For modern electromechanical procurement managers and system integrators, purchasing motors represents a multi-tiered risk profile. Key issues like mechanical backlash variance, shaft runout tolerance, and early field failures can easily disrupt complex automated systems. Our OEM operations mitigate these concerns by focusing on the absolute consistency of internal copper wire winding tension and magnetic core geometries.

By operating as a direct electromechanical motor factory, we bypass brokers and establish a direct line of communication between our structural engineering group and your system integration engineers. Whether you need modified shaft dimensions, customized cable harnesses, custom gear ratios, or specialized lubricants optimized for high temperatures, our prototyping workflow yields sample builds that exactly match subsequent mass-production runs.

Macro Industry Applications & Case Alignments

Real-world deployments where DyneticPro electromechanical architectures drive mission-critical operations.

Medical Pumps & Lab Automation

Delivering high-purity fluid control through stable low-RPM performance, featuring encapsulated brushless drives to avoid chemical ingress and electromagnetic interference in hospital environments.

Smart Infrastructure & Access Controls

Compact, high-torque planetary systems engineered to fit within tight profile deadbolts. These systems deliver up to 10 Nm of breakaway force using battery-friendly micro-current configurations.

Robotics & Advanced Kinematics

Minimizing mechanical backlash to under 15 arcminutes, enabling joint positioning drives to maintain precise control loop alignment under high static payloads.

Technical Roadmap & Electromechanical Trends

How DyneticPro plans to lead in energy efficiency, density optimization, and smart diagnostic integration.

Phase 1: Ultra-Density Copper Windings

Advancing multi-pole concentrated stator layouts to improve efficiency and reduce heat build-up under high continuous loads.

Phase 2: High-Purity Magnetic Alloys

Integrating rare-earth sintered NdFeB magnet grades with high thermal stability to prevent demagnetization at temperatures up to 150°C.

Phase 3: Sensor-Embedded Smart Gearboxes

Adding digital magnetic micro-encoders directly into the planetary gear frame to track real-time speed, direction, and mechanical wear.

Phase 4: Eco-conscious Green Lubricants

Adopting bio-based, food-grade synthetic oils with low outgassing characteristics, designed for cleanrooms and high-vacuum applications.

Technical Procurement FAQ

Answers to common technical, manufacturing, and logistical questions from design and procurement teams.

What is the standard lead time for custom OEM motor prototypes?
For standard modifications like shaft adjustments or lead wire alterations, prototypes are typically ready in 15 to 20 business days. For more complex projects involving new gear designs or housing molds, the prototyping cycle ranges from 30 to 45 days.
How does DyneticPro ensure low noise levels in micro gearmotors?
We use Swiss-made hobbing machines to keep gear surface roughness within micrometric tolerances. Additionally, we run every motor through Japanese dynamic balancing machines and perform testing in anechoic chambers to keep operational noise below 25 decibels.
Can these motors be modified for high-moisture or corrosive environments?
Yes. We can customize motor designs to meet IP65 or IP67 ingress protection standards. These modifications include high-performance seals, O-rings, corrosion-resistant stainless steel shafts, and specialized surface coatings.
What customization options are available for gear ratios and torque?
We offer planetary, spur, and worm gear systems. Our engineers can customize gear ratios, tooth profiles, and materials (using either high-grade polymers or metal alloys) to match your specific torque and speed requirements.
